Market Opportunity

Global demand for high‑performance fluid‑handling components is soaring. According to a recent MarketsandMarkets report, the industrial hose market is projected to reach USD 12.3 billion by 2028, growing at a CAGR of 5.2%.

  • In the United States alone, the hydraulic hose segment accounts for ≈ 30 % of total hose sales, driven by renewable‑energy installations and automated manufacturing.
  • European manufacturers are tightening compliance standards (EN 853, ISO 9001), creating a premium niche for certified, low‑leakage fittings.
  • Southeast Asian infrastructure projects are expanding at >6% YoY, requiring reliable, cost‑effective hose connections.

These trends translate into a clear opportunity: Buyers who secure a trusted 1/8" hose barb supplier now can lock in price stability, reduce engineering redesign cycles, and meet stricter regulatory requirements.

Product Capability – Tailor‑Made 1/8" Hose Barbs

We translate the above pain points into a configurable matrix that lets you pick the exact solution you need, without compromising on performance.

Feature Standard Option Customizable Option Differentiated Advantage
Material Carbon Steel (ASTM A105) Stainless 304/316, Brass, Monel, Duplex Corrosion‑resistant alloys for marine & food‑grade applications.
Pressure Rating ≤ 1,500 psi (10 MPa) Up to 6,000 psi (41 MPa) – optional heat‑treatment Meets ISO 8434 for high‑pressure hydraulic circuits.
Barb Geometry Standard 3‑groove, 45° flare 4‑groove, 30° flare, CNC‑machined profiles Optimized flow‑rate & reduced insertion force.
Coating / Finish Hot‑dip Galvanized PTFE, Nickel‑Plated, EPDM‑Rubber Lining, FDA‑Compliant Extended service life in aggressive chemicals.
Connection Type Male Thread (NPT) Female Thread, Flanged, Quick‑Connect, Weld‑Neck Seamless integration with existing piping systems.

All custom orders undergo CNC precision validation and are backed by a 30‑day fit‑check guarantee.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Q: What is the maximum pressure rating for a standard 1/8" carbon‑steel barb?
    A: Our standard model is rated up to 1,500 psi (10 MPa). Custom heat‑treated versions can reach 6,000 psi.
  • Q: Can I get a CE‑marked product for EU projects?
    A: Yes. All CE‑compliant batches undergo EN 853 testing and come with a Declaration of Conformity.
  • Q: How long does a custom coating add to lead‑time?
    A: Typically an additional 7‑10 days, depending on coating complexity.
  • Q: Do you offer OEM branding?
    A: Absolutely. We can stamp or laser‑etch your logo on the fitting head and provide custom packaging.
  • Q: What are the payment terms for first‑time buyers?
    A: 30% T/T upfront, 70% against copy of Bill of Lading; letters of credit are also accepted.
  • Q: How do you ensure dimensional accuracy?
    A: Every batch is measured with a calibrated CMM; tolerance is ±0.03 mm on barb diameter.
  • Q: Is there a warranty?
    A: All fittings carry a 12‑month limited warranty against material and workmanship defects.
  • Q: Can you handle high‑volume orders for OEM programs?
    A: Yes – our line can scale to 150k units/month with consistent quality.
